The seeds of thought regarding selective attention can be traced back to Hermann von Helmholtz’s experiments in the late 19th century, around 1894. Though not formally termed as "attention theory," his work involving participants selectively attending to letters in a visual field hinted at the mind's capacity to filter and prioritize sensory input, an era where breakthroughs in understanding electrical impulses in the brain paralleled the societal excitement of burgeoning technological innovation.
The formalization of attention theories bloomed in the mid-20th century, with pivotal contributions from Donald Broadbent. His "filter theory," introduced in 1958, proposed a bottleneck in information processing, suggesting only attended stimuli passed through for deeper analysis – a concept that would inspire debate from those such as Anne Treisman, whose "attenuation theory" in 1964 suggested unattended stimuli were merely weakened, not entirely blocked. This period coincided with the rise of cognitive psychology as a distinct field, seeking to unravel the mind’s mysteries amid a world grappling with newfound complexities after global conflict. These debates spurred further models, like Deutsch and Deutsch's late selection theory, each contributing a piece to the puzzle.
Modern interpretations of attention are far more nuanced, viewing it as a dynamic interplay between bottom-up (stimulus-driven) and top-down (goal-directed) processes. Contemporary research investigates the neural correlates of attention using neuroimaging techniques, revealing intricate networks within the brain responsible for different attentional functions. The ongoing exploration delves into how attention modulates perception, memory, and action, impacting domains from education to artificial intelligence.
